Poetry and the American Civil War with Professor Elisa New and Harvard President Drew Gilpin Faust

HarvardX is an experimental course that highlights seven different subject modules, including neuroscience, poetry, and computer science. Our HarvardX discussion group continues with its second session on Monday April 14th from 6:30 pm to 8:30 pm at Manuel's Tavern (in the North Avenue room). The topic is Poetry and the American Civil War, and the video segment for this module features Professor Elisa New and special guest President Drew Gilpin Faust, a historian of the Civil War and the American South.  This segment will examine the American Civil War through Walt Whitman’s poetry.
